Set-Aside Requirement: Only verified VOSB firms are eligible to submit an offer or receive an award of a VA contract that is set-aside for VOSBs in accordance with VAAR Part 819. A non-verified vendor that submits a quote should be rejected as non-responsive or technically unacceptable as listing in VIP is not self-correctable as a minor informality as, for example, a listing in SAM. All other purported VOSBs must apply for and receive verified status in accordance with 38 CFR Part 74 and be listed in VIP prior to submitting a quote on an acquisition conducted in accordance with VAAR Part 819. The VIP database will be checked both upon receipt of an offer and prior to award.
